What is StonkFun? 

StonkFun is a launchpad on Solana that allows you to launch tokens paired with any other token. 

Rather than having the classic ‘create a memecoin that’s paired with SOL,’ you can create a coin that’s paired with any other coin, be it a tokenized stock, another crypto asset, or even another memecoin. 

The product is built on Raydium liquidity pools, the leading DEX on Solana, which allows it to have a unique system for routing fees/revenue in multiple different ways.

How does StonkFun work? 

StonkFun is the user-facing launchpad with all the cool features, but it’s really Raydium's liquidity infrastructure underneath that makes things work. 

Initially, StonkFun used Raydium’s CLMM (concentrated liquidity market maker pools) for tokens launched through the platform, allowing users to provide liquidity for tokens within specific tick boundaries. 

However, StonkFun did encounter minor issues with this architecture, with things like sniping, operator wallet centralization, one-sided pools, poor routing, and so on. 

Recently, they completed a full migration to LaunchLab, Raydium’s very own token launch program. LaunchLab operates like your classic bonding curve launchpad mechanism. 

Create a token → traders buy token with SOL (or other asset) → price of token goes up → SOL accumulates with buys → once the token reaches a certain threshold, it graduates out of the bonding curve. 

Once it graduates, the tokens go back to operating in your classic CLMM or CPMM (constant product market maker) pools. 

That’s the underlying infrastructure; now let’s get back to the StonkFun platform itself. 

As stated before, the primary differentiator with StonkFun is that you can create any asset paired with any asset. 

For example, let’s say you’re making CATDOG coin. Typically, it would be CATDOG/SOL, competing with CATDOG2/SOL, ILOVEINU/SOL, and DONKEYKONG/SOL. 

With StonkFun, you have variety. You can have CATDOG/SOL, MEME/NVDA, ILOVEINU/ZEC, DONKEYKONG/BTC, and so on. 

With this, coins launched through StonkFun can be divided into two categories: Standard and Reward. 

Standard tokens are the ones you’re already familiar with. A pair is created, the pair graduates, it collects trading fees from volume, and depending on the configuration, a portion goes to the creator and the other portion goes to StonkFun as revenue. 

Reward tokens are the game-changer. A pair is created, something like CATDOG/ZEC. If configured to be a reward token, CATDOG holders receive the quote token, ZEC, as rewards. 

The pair is traded, the pair generates fees and taxes. This is used to collect ZEC, and the ZEC is then distributed to CATDOG holders. 

Attached to this is another interesting feature: the airdrop mechanism

Let’s stick with the same example of CATDOG/ZEC. Suppose the creator of the coin believes the ZEC community is really strong and are good holders or should be rewarded for some reason, they can configure the pair to airdrop up to 50% of the supply to ZEC holders based on the snapshot criteria. 

On the same idea of trust, you also have the dev-buy mechanism. This is fairly straightforward; it allows the developer to buy up to 50% of the supply in a single atomic transaction if they don’t want to lose a big chunk of supply to snipers or other predatory actors. 

But this is not nearly degen enough for the crypto world. StonkFun also offers leveraged assets. At the moment, it’s xSOL and xBTC. So theoretically, you could launch MEME/3x BTC if you really want to get crazy. 

Then, to tie it all together, you have the STONK token. 

STONK is the native token for StonkFun. Its value is derived directly from protocol activity. 60% of revenue generated by the protocol is used to buyback and burn the token. The flywheel is simple: 

More launches → more trading → more fees → more revenue → more money buying STONK → more STONK burn → lesser supply, higher price, more attention → cycle repeats.

How is StonkFun different? 

Now that you understand how the protocol works and its underlying infrastructure, let's actually read between the lines with regard to what exactly StonkFun unlocks and what sets it apart from the competition. 

  1. Any asset/Any asset pair

With typical launchpads, you have every coin paired with SOL. The result is that all the attention and liquidity are attached to one quote asset. If SOL suffers, so does your profit, but worse than that, your competition is millions of other identical coins with the same quote asset.  

By allowing the pairing of any asset with any asset, you are effectively creating new markets around existing assets. There’s a new and unique economic relation between assets, and there’s less loss correlation with varying quote tokens. 

But most of all, there’s less SOL dependency; every new quote asset becomes another potential liquidity/attention anchor. 

  1. Reward tokens 

The ability to pay holders of a certain token in a quote token is incredibly unique and unlocks completely new avenues. 

First off, it creates a better reason to hold. Staying with our CATDOG/ZEC example. You have exposure to the upside of CATDOG while at the same time earning a passive ZEC income. Pretty sweet deal. 

Secondly, it turns a memecoin into a distribution mechanism of sorts. The meme’s virality and attention can be leveraged to better distribute the quote asset in question for whatever purpose. 

However, if you extrapolate this idea, there are great potential utility-based ideas out there, like pairing a yield-based DeFi coin with a tokenized stock so users earn stock income plus DeFi yield and token upside. 

Lastly, if you combine the airdrop mechanism into this, it’s a very effective way to borrow communities. 

Say you think the community of XYZ coin is strong are good holders, and is good for your coin. You can configure your coin to airdrop your supply to them, hoping they support you and therefore form a strong foundation for your coin to potentially be successful. 

What StonkFun is ultimately creating is a permissionless market for arbitrary relationship assets. 

  1. Relative performance market 

Another benefit of pairing any asset with any asset and creating a completely new, uncorrelated market is that you build a whole ecosystem of relative-performance markets. 

It’s easier to gauge overperformance and underperformance with assets other than SOL. This is particularly interesting with the RWA stuff. When a tokenized stock or a tokenized commodity is the quote asset, you are operating in a different market and gauging performance against it. 

For example, you can have DEGEN/NVDA and DEGEN/MU and see how a token compares to the chip sector. The meme can go up +50% while the one stock is up +10% and the other is -10%, which creates interesting choice dynamics. 

The StonkFun ecosystem then effectively becomes a market for all sorts of relative performance pairings. 

  1. Ecosystem flywheel 

Lastly, but most importantly, there’s the broader ecosystem flywheel. 

Every V3 pool and every launch through LaunchLab contributes a share of trading fees that goes towards this ecosystem flywheel. 

It’s basically a mechanism where revenue is used to buyback and burn the top 15 tokens in the ecosystem by market cap. Let me put it in simpler terms. 

Creator launches CAT → CAT gets attention → CAT gets more volume and the token pumps → CAT eventually climbs into the top 15 → fees from the flywheel flow into CAT → CAT buybacks and burns activate → better price → more attention → and the cycle continues. 

Successful tokens get additional demand and continue to grow, making the StonkFun ecosystem a memecoin index of sorts, with STONK as the representative token. 

How to use StonkFun? 

Creating guide 

The process is pretty straightforward.

- Connect your Solana wallet.

- Choose:

  • Name
  • Ticker
  • Logo

- Choose the quote asset.

For example: SOL, BTC, ZEC, NVDAx, SILVER, another memecoin, etc.

- Choose launch type: Standard or Reward

- Potentially configure:

  • fee tier
  • airdrop
  • developer buy

- Pay the launch fee.

- Token + pool gets created.

- Voilà, your token enters the StonkFun ecosystem. You can grow liquidity and visibility using the in-house tools available.

Buying guide 

For all the trench-dwelling traders out there, go to StonkFun. Find a token. Look at:

  • pair
  • market cap
  • liquidity
  • volume
  • holders
  • reward status
  • quote asset

Then trade it through a supported interface/aggregator or directly on the platform. 

Final thoughts 

The token has been on an absolute moon mission for the last few weeks and is only going from strength to strength as people recognize the uniqueness of the launchpad. 

The issue now is, of course, whether the ecosystem is strong enough to fight off any competition from the likes of Pump.fun or any other launchpad, because vampire attacks will definitely be attempted. 

So far, they seem to have fended off all attacks, but only time will tell how lindy StonkFun is. Nonetheless, in a time when Robinhood is stealing Solana’s thunder, StonkFun really appeared as an ace up the sleeve for the Solana ecosystem.
